Democratic Rep. Beto O’Rourke of Texas dubbed Fox News “State T.V.” after news broke that former White House Press Secretary Sarah Huckabee Sanders had taken a job with the network.

The Hill tweeted the news Thursday that Sarah Huckabee Sanders would be joining the Fox News Network as a contributor. (RELATED: Sarah Sanders Lands At Fox News)

And O’Rourke responded within the hour.

O’Rourke was far from the only critic of Sanders’ move.

Sanders will be joining former White House staffers under the broad Fox umbrella — Hope Hicks and Raj Shah both work for Fox Corp.

Not to mention her own father, former Arkansas Governor Mike Huckabee.


Sanders is expected to make her debut on the cable news channel on “Fox & Friends” Sept. 6.
